What Does an Accident Insurance Claim Lawyer Do?
An accident insurance claim lawyer specializes in helping customers who have actually been associated with accidents, whether in a vehicle, at work, or through any other circumstance that results in Best Injury Lawyer or damage. Their primary function is to assist clients in acquiring the compensation they deserve from insurer or accountable parties.

Knowledge in Personal Injury Law: Accident insurance claim attorneys possess in-depth understanding of personal injury laws and policies, ensuring that clients comprehend their rights and the scope of their claims.
Taking full advantage of Compensation: Insurers typically attempt to lessen payouts. A lawyer will advocate for fair compensation that covers medical expenses, lost salaries, discomfort and suffering, and other associated costs.
Browsing Complex Processes: Filing a claim includes extensive documents and legal lingo, which can be frustrating for victims. A lawyer can navigate these intricacies effectively.
Contingency Fees: Many legal representatives work on a contingency cost basis, implying customers pay no in advance fees and only pay if they win the case. This makes legal representation more available.
Litigation Experience: If a reasonable settlement can not be reached, having a lawyer who can represent customers in court drastically increases the chances of a beneficial result.

When should I employ an accident insurance claim lawyer?
It's suggested to speak with a lawyer as quickly as possible after an Accident Injury Case Lawyer, particularly if injuries are included, or if there is a conflict regarding liability.
2. How much do accident insurance claim attorneys charge?
A lot of personal injury attorneys deal with a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if you win your case. Charges normally range from 25% to 40% of the settlement amount.
3. What if my claim is rejected?
If your claim is denied, an accident insurance claim lawyer can assist identify the reasons for denial and guide you through the appeals process or lawsuits if necessary.
4. The length of time do I need to sue?
The time limitation for filing an accident claim varies by state, often ranging from one to three years. It's important to speak with a lawyer immediately to avoid missing out on due dates.
5. Will I have to go to court?
While numerous claims are settled out of court, having a lawyer with litigation experience is vital if negotiations fail and court intervention ends up being required.
